How To Fix FH121 - Sample account &1 not defined in chart of accounts &2


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: FH - General ledger module messages

  • Message number: 121

  • Message text: Sample account &1 not defined in chart of accounts &2

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message FH121 - Sample account &1 not defined in chart of accounts &2 ?

    The SAP error message FH121, which states "Sample account &1 not defined in chart of accounts &2," typically occurs when you are trying to use a sample account that has not been defined in the specified chart of accounts. This error is common in financial transactions or when configuring financial settings in SAP.

    Cause:

    1. Missing Sample Account: The sample account you are trying to use (indicated by &1) is not defined in the specified chart of accounts (indicated by &2).
    2. Incorrect Chart of Accounts: The chart of accounts you are referencing may not be the one that contains the sample account.
    3. Configuration Issues: There may be issues in the configuration of the financial settings or the chart of accounts.

    Solution:

    1. Define the Sample Account:

      • Go to the transaction code OBY6 (or the relevant configuration path) to define the sample account in the specified chart of accounts.
      • Ensure that the sample account is created and properly configured.
    2. Check Chart of Accounts:

      • Verify that you are using the correct chart of accounts. You can check this in the configuration settings or by using transaction code OBD4 to view the chart of accounts.
    3. Review Configuration:

      • Ensure that all necessary configurations related to the sample accounts and chart of accounts are correctly set up. This includes checking the account groups and their settings.
    4. Consult Documentation:

      • If you are unsure about the configuration, refer to SAP documentation or consult with your SAP administrator or functional consultant for guidance.
    5. Testing:

      • After making the necessary changes, test the transaction again to ensure that the error is resolved.

    Related Information:

    • Transaction Codes: Familiarize yourself with relevant transaction codes such as:
      • OBY6: Define Sample Accounts
      • OBD4: Chart of Accounts
      • FS00: Create/Change G/L Account
    • SAP Notes: Check SAP Notes for any known issues or patches related to this error message.
    • User Roles: Ensure that you have the necessary permissions to make changes to the chart of accounts and sample accounts.

    By following these steps, you should be able to resolve the FH121 error and ensure that the sample account is properly defined in the specified chart of accounts.
